MUMBAI, India, June 22 -- Intellectual Property India has published a patent application (202641048364 A) filed by Hindusthan College Of Arts &science on April 16, 2026, for A System For Integrating Dynamic Learning Modules Integrated With Social Media Platform.
Inventors include Dr. P. Priya; Dr. M. Maheswari; P. Indumathy; Dr. L. Malarvizhi; and Dr. P. Kamalnath.
The application for the patent was published on June 12, 2026, under issue no. 24/2026.
Abstract: This study introduces a system that integrates dynamic learning modules with social media platforms to enhance user engagement and personalize learning experiences. The system leverages real-time data from users' social media activity to adapt educational content dynamically, tailoring it to their current interests and behaviour. By combining the interactive, social, and adaptive features of social media with structured learning modules, the system fosters a more engaging and effective learning environment. Key features include personalized content delivery, gamification, peer-to-peer interaction, and real-time feedback mechanisms, all designed to increase learner motivation and participation. The system also enables educators to monitor user progress through analytics, allowing for continuous adjustments to the learning path. This approach bridges the gap between traditional e-learning systems and the interactive potential of social media, providing a more relevant and personalized learning experience that improves learning outcomes and overall engagement.
